Online Degrees and Programs at Georgia Southern University

Online Program Overview

Georgia Southern University offers 230 major programs for degree granting/certificate programs. Of that, the distance learning opportunity (online degrees/courses) is given to 23 major programs - 3 Bachelors, 17 Masters, 1 Doctorate, and 2 Post-graduate Certificate.

The 2025 tuition & fees is $6,022 for Georgia residents and $17,734 for out-of-state students.

Total 6,106 students out of total 27,423 students have enrolled online exclusively. Last year, total 2,402 students have completed their degree/certificate program through distance learning.

Georgia Southern University is accredited by Southern Association of Colleges and Schools, Commission on Colleges.

2025 Tuition & Fees

The following table and chart describe 2024-2025 tuition & fees and costs trends over last 5 years at Georgia Southern University. Each cost is an average amount over the all offered programs. For Georgia residents, the tuition & fees are $6,022 and $17,734 for non-Georgia residents. For graduate programs, the 2025 tuition & fees is $6,646 and $22,414 for out-of-state students.

The cost per credit hour for part-time students or overload credits of full-time students is $187 for Georgia residents and $675 for out-of-state students for undergraduate programs. The costs per credit hour for graduate programs is $284 for Georgia residents and $1,160 for out-of-state students.

Distance Learning Program Student Population

At Georgia Southern University, there are 27,423 students including in both undergraduate and graduate schools, with full-time and part-time status. Of that, 19,726 students were attending classes through distance learning (6,106 students are enrolled exclusively and 13,620 are enrolled in some online courses).
